CustomXMLNode.SelectSingleNode Method (Office)
Selects a single node from a collection matching an XPath expression. This method differs from the CustomXMLPart.SelectSingleNode method in that the XPath expression will be evaluated starting with the 'expression' node as the context node.
Syntax
expression .SelectSingleNode(XPath)
expression An expression that returns a CustomXMLNode object.
Parameters
Name |
Required/Optional |
Data Type |
Description |
---|---|---|---|
XPath |
Required |
String |
Contains an XPath expression. |
Return Value
CustomXMLNode
Remarks
The prefix mappings for the XPath expression are retrieved from the NamespaceManager property.
